The COPD Score in 39166, Silver City, Mississippi is 6 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

83.33 percent of the population in 39166 drive to work alone. 5.88 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 74.51 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 10.29 percent of the residents in 39166 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 0.00 members with about 2.21 cars available per household.

An estimate of 85.20 percent of the residents in 39166 has some form of health insurance. 61.03 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 26.13 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 39166 would have to travel an average of 15.70 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Baptist Medical Center-Yazoo .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 39166, Silver City, Mississippi.

COPD is a progressive lung disease that makes it difficult to breathe. It is often characterized by symptoms such as coughing, wheezing, and shortness of breath. Managing COPD requires regular access to healthcare services, including primary care physicians, pulmonologists, respiratory therapists, and access to medication. For individuals with COPD, having reliable and accessible healthcare services is vital for maintaining their quality of life.
